A wire-guided missile is a missile that is guided by signals sent to it via thin wires connected between the missile and its guidance mechanism, which is located somewhere near the launch site.
The BGM-71 TOW ("Tube-launched, Optically tracked, Wire-guided", pronounced / ˈ t oʊ /) [9] is an American anti-tank missile.
